Ricardo RodriguezIt only took a few weeks for a Jefferson man to be back at the Greene County Law Enforcement Center (LEC) and while he arrived voluntarily, because he was drunk he’s still there and now behind bars.

Greene County Chief Deputy Jack Williams tells Raccoon Valley Radio 29 year-old Ricardo Emmanuell Rodriguez came into the (LEC) around 10am Wednesday.  The man, who was sentenced to three years of probation this month for his third operating while intoxicated charge, was under the influence and arrested on the spot. Rodriguez was charged with an aggravated misdemeanor for his third offense for public intoxication, along with a probation revocation.

He remains in the Greene County Jail under a $5,000 cash only bond.
